    Appliqué Sur Le Terrain
    Joslyn Art Museum 2200 Dodge St., Omaha, Nebraska

    In the installation "Appliqué sur le terrain," Henry Payer views the cultural landscape of present-day Nebraska through the vibrant lens of Indigenous ribbonwork appliqué. The installation is on view through Sept. 4, 2025.   "Appliqué sur le terrain" involves sewing layers of silk ribbons, cotton, wool, and glass beads to make regalia for special occasions.     Made In The Plains
    Joslyn Art Museum 2200 Dodge St., Omaha, Nebraska

    The temporary exhibition, "Made In The Plains," is at Joslyn Art Museum from June 7 through Sept. 28 (the exhibit's run was extended by one week; its original end date was Sept. 21).
